Just because you are living in a small area does not mean the place will remain a clutter or that you do cannot carry out a lot of tasks. In this article on Hello Cleaner’s DIY, we will discuss 18 Tricks for a Small Space Living.
1. There is an avid need of making sure your trash bin doesn’t show as this does not only look bad, but the large bin takes a lot of floor space. What you can do is, place the trash bins inside the bottom cabinets. You can also mount the door so that the bin is fixed to its back, allowing easy access and more storage capacity.
2. Just because your small kitchen does not have a lot of drawers does not mean you start getting rid of stuff. No need to clutter your kitchen with all the essential items. The trick is to get your hands on these amazing vertical stackable containers that will keep your items in place by saving a lot of space.
3. The walls available in your small apartment shouldn’t be wasted. The trick is to get coat hooks which will free up a lot of laundry space. They will also make room in your closet as you can hang your coats along with bags, belts, and hats.
4. Your bed is occupying a lot of space in your bedroom, therefore, you need to make sure you use the space under it. Pull-out drawers are an amazing option that most of the beds now have. Having pull-out drawers under your bed gives you the chance to get rid of your Chester when you can place items such as blankets and sheets in there.
5. If you don’t have a lot of seating options, this might be a problem when you have guests. However, you can play smart with the interior of your house by getting stackable chairs. These are easy to stack and store and provide for moveable seating options.
6. Strong magnet strips available in the market can be easily mounted on the wall. This means you get to attach your scissors, knife, cutters to it and the magnet will keep them out of sight from children too. Given you live in a small place, these magnetic strips can be a great help if you don’t have drawers to store your cutlery or other items as well.
7. If you do not have a garage space, you would have to make room for your bike too and one of the way to do it is by hanging your bike. Apart from kitchen and bedroom, you can hang your bike in any available space.
8. Use all that free space available by the window and utilize the natural sunlight all to yourself by putting up the window seats. There are many possibilities you can do with window seats. You could use grouped chairs to create a perfect space alongside the windows.
9. If your bedroom can only afford a limited space then maybe it is time to put up the floating shelves. These are effective to allocating more space, very affordable and cost-effective at the same time. You can turn it into anything you want like book shelve above your bed or just a vertical placement shelves where you can just stack up a variety of items.
10. Rolling carts can be a huge help in your kitchen space simply because they are stylish, compact and very affordable. These rolling carts can take a lot of stuff out of your plate and you can use them to store paper towels or other kitchen related items. The rolling carts fit anywhere and are great for all types of kitchen.
11. Wall-mounted storages is another ideas you can utilize to add more storage on your home. These are wooden cabinets that are placed around the walls which can be mounted. It won’t also mess up with your house overall style and can be a great versatile design for you.
12. You will be amazed by this idea which will help you to increase your closet space just like that. All you need to do is get shelf brackets and mount them alongside your closet in an upside-down fashion. Next, you can hang your clothes over and use the support as divider.
13. Another great strategy that will help you to take care of their charging needs is electronic charging station. You can have it compartmentalized with a bunch of viable electric sources such as charges, power cords and other things to make it function.
14. Housekeeping chores can be really difficult to task if you don’t have enough space to store the cleaning items. Create your own instant utility closet and organize all of your housekeeping tools in one place.
15. If your apartment is too spaced out to fill a full dining room table then, this space-saving furniture can be a savior. Add a fold-out dining table, stretch it once when you have to dine and then close it back right up once you are done. Simple and easy.
16. The best strategy you can put up is to make your home when they are lacking in space is multipurpose room. For instance, if you don’t have enough space to margin out areas then try to put your into a single use like a living room, family room or an office.
17. Painting your wall solid white is more a psychological approach that allows the visitors over your place to roll out into a different perception of the place. You must consider this option specifically if you are short on space. If you paint everything white and hang beautiful art pieces back at the walls it will turn your room airy and fully functioning.
18. Instead of pushing your furniture items towards the wall, you could use a different approach. You can place your furniture a few centimeters from the wall. This way you will have enough space behind your furniture for a hidden storage.
